A data platform for administrative networks, functions and power

Transparent Netherlands wanted to contribute to our democracy by making it more robust and by improving the information position of citizens. Openness and transparency of administrative and political networks are excellent tools to regain the trust of citizens. At the same time, Transparent Netherlands wanted to offer journalists the means to work with data and network analysis, offered by the technological possibilities that are available in the 21st century.

The website (no longer available) was also a useful source of information for scientists and researchers. It worked on the basis of available (open) data of persons, organisations and relations in The Netherlands.

Media partners in this project were: Vrij Nederland, De Correspondent, De Volkskrant, Follow the Money and VPRO Tegenlicht.
